Possession Charges involving MDMA in Camden, New Jersey
Todd Spodek understands the gravity and meaninglessness of being charged with third-degree possession of MDMA/Molly/Ecstasy. Such a charge could lead to possible imprisonment for up to five years, suspension of a driver’s license between six months and two years, heavy fines amounting to $35,000 plus an additional DEDR assessment fee worth $1,000.
Selling, Distribution or Possession with Intent to Distribute MDMA
If you have been arrested on suspicion of possessing MDMA for distribution purposes, Todd Spodek recognizes the pressure that comes from facing heavier sentences. Upon conviction for distributing more than five ounces of the drug, you could face prison terms ranging from ten to twenty years. A first-degree accusation of distributing MDMA carries hefty fines amounting to $500,000; imprisonment for up to twenty years accompanies mandatory driver’s license suspension.
The penalties are steeper if you distribute or sell the drug within a designated school zone, and law enforcement agencies go over and beyond to detain and prosecute offenders.
